Nettet7. jul. 2024 · When arborvitae are planted they should be watered daily and the soil kept moist. Think “low and slow” by turning the garden hose on low and watering the root ball very slowly. A few drops per second for 2-4 hours (depending on how quickly the soil drains) per day on the first 10 days will work well. NettetThe holes will need to be three times the diameter of the pot. You should plant high in clay soils. So as much as half of the rootball can be above the surrounding soil. You'll mix your existing soil with the pine bark fines. That soil mix needs to be brought to the top of the rootball and held down by mulch. You need to water deeply not as often. Nettet23. jul. 2024 · How much to water. When watering newly planted trees, apply 1-1.5 gallons per inch of stem caliper at each watering (see table). When watering newly planted shrubs, apply a volume of water that is 1/4 - 1/3 of the volume of the container that the shrub was purchased in. Nettet19. okt. 2024 · Fertilizing arborvitae at the wrong time can lead to problems with the tree. You should fertilize your arborvitae during the growing season. Offer the first feeding just before new growth begins. Fertilize at the intervals recommended on the container. Stop fertilizing arborvitae one month before the first frost in your region. Apply a deep watering over the entire root zone area until the top 6 to 9 inches of soil are moist. Avoid light watering as this promotes shallow root systems that are susceptible to summer heat and drought stress.
